You are usually right on the money but the Steve Kent SS/AH Cuda is not an X Eddie Smith car. Built at East Texas Race Cars. The only Eddie Smith car Kent had/has is one of the two 63 Corvettes that ran as E/A with small block Chevys.

Don MacCallum hasn’t owned that car for quite awhile ,his last car was bought by Don Cloake . MacCallum drove the car for Cloake after Cloake purchased it and had Cloake ,Miller, and MacCallum on the door , Cloake took over the driving duties years ago and still races it as of last year . MacCallums first in the 8s (Don ran it first Bucky backed it up)Cuda he had before that car went to Eddie Smith , last I heard Bill Brooks from Florida had it but haven’t heard of it for years , anyone know what Bills doing with the Car?
